We are looking for a Corporate controller to join our finance organization and help us scale the rigor, systems, and financial judgment of the company as it grows.

This is a senior, hands-on role for someone who combines deep technical accounting judgment with genuine fluency in how venture-backed companies operate - someone equally comfortable defending a revenue recognition position under US GAAP and explaining why a customer's NRR trend matters to valuation.

This is a player-coach position. You will personally own specific hands-on areas of our finance operation in NetSuite while also acting as a strategic partner to the CFO and a technical resource across the finance function. You will work closely with the Corporate Controller and other finance leadership, and will be expected to take on materially greater scope as the function matures.

Position location: Haifa site or Tel Aviv site with travelling twice a week to Haifa ,Hybrid working model.

Responsibilities:

Manage and develop our existing accounting team (currently two bookkeepers and one payroll controller), setting the standard for accuracy, process, and technical judgment as the team grows.

Partner with the CFO on financial process design, identifying where manual, spreadsheet-driven workarounds should be replaced with scalable, systemized processes in NetSuite.

Support fundraising, audit, and investor-facing workstreams, including data room preparation, as needed.

Actively use AI and modern tooling to accelerate technical accounting research, close processes, and reporting - rather than defaulting to manual work.

Serve as a financially fluent business partner: understand and speak knowledgeably about unit economics, preferred equity structures, NRR and other key SaaS/startup metrics, valuation drivers, and competitive moat - and connect those concepts to our numbers.

Collaborate cross-functionally with Sales, Legal, and Operations on deal structuring and its accounting implications.

Own multi-entity and intercompany accounting, including translating transfer pricing policy into intercompany journal entries and reconciliations across our legal entities in NetSuite.
Requirements:
Requirements:

CPA (or equivalent professional accounting credential).

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.

Prior experience at a Big 4 (or equivalent top-tier) audit firm, with direct experience preparing and supporting technical accounting positions through partner review.

5 years of progressive finance/accounting experience, including exposure to a venture-backed startup environment.

Proven managerial experience.

Hands-on experience with NetSuite, particularly around billing, revenue recognition, and order-to-cash processes.

Practical experience with multi-entity accounting, including translating transfer pricing arrangements into intercompany journal entries and reconciliations within an ERP.

Genuine day-to-day fluency with AI tools in finance workflows (e.g., agentic assistants like Claude Cowork, Office/Excel AI add-ins, or equivalent).

Familiarity with payroll processes and requirements across multiple jurisdictions, including both the US and foreign sites.

Genuine fluency in startup and venture mechanics: preferred vs. common equity, cap tables, unit economics, and key SaaS/startup KPIs such as NRR, and how these connect to valuation and competitive positioning.

As a Financial Controller, you will play a key role in shaping and scaling the company's global finance function, supporting its continued rapid growth and expansion. We are looking for a hands-on finance professional with deep accounting, financial reporting, and tax expertise, who thrives in a dynamic, fast-paced environment and is eager to make a meaningful impact.
Key Responsibilities:
Play a key role in the groups month-end, quarter and year-end closing process.
Manage all financial aspects of our subsidiaries, ensuring compliance with local financial regulations and the companys policies.
Prepare the statutory financial statements and tax return of the subsidiaries and participate in the financial reporting of the parent company.
Own the Company's ASC 340-40 framework, including the evaluation, capitalization, amortization, and policy governance of sales commissions.
Participate in the Company's transfer pricing framework, including intercompany arrangements, transfer pricing studies, Master File documentation, and global compliance requirements.
Perform monthly and quarterly analytical reviews, providing insights into financial performance and variance analyses, identifying key trends and business insights.
Partner with business leaders across the organization to provide financial guidance and ensure accounting implications are considered in strategic decisions.
Lead cross-functional finance initiatives, driving process improvements, automation, AI adoption, and scalable accounting operations across the organization.
Work closely with external auditors and advisors to support financial reporting and compliance requirements.
